After about 20 years my p500 air conditioning pump bit the dust this past weekend. Luckily it happened late Sunday afternoon so I didn't suffer too long!. I ordered a new pump online but wondered the best way to connect the pump to the hoses flowing to my two compressors. Right now there is a white plastic tee fitting with plastic hose barbs screwed in to connect to the two outlet hoses. I was wondering if there is a way to connect without using plastic below the water line. The pump itself terminates in 1/2 inch NPT nylon thread. I don't think it's a good idea to connect bronze tee to the plastic. Am I wrong here?. What's best materials to use and if it is plastic then what type of plastic fitting (pvc , nylon, etc) should be used and where is best place to source these fittings?
